簡體   English   中英

如何讓 PHP 讀取 URL

[英]How to get PHP to read URL

我想知道如何獲取 HTML/PHP 文件來讀取 URL,

我的意思是,假設我在 (index.php) 中有一個搜索功能,它有一個按鈕顯示顯示禁令,它打開了一個新窗口,但是當點擊顯示禁令時,它發送了一個指向“banaccount.php?id=(idhere)”的鏈接我怎樣才能讓 PHP 文件 (Banaccount.php) 識別 ID 並將其作為 PHP 函數 ($id = (idhere) );?

<?php
if (!isset($_GET['id'])) { /* problem */ exit; }
$id = $_GET['id'];
//... Do something with $id
?>

只需檢查“id”是否有值並將其分配給變量。 確保安全並且不要試圖獲取原始值也非常重要,因為您站點上的任何用戶都可以向 URL 插入任何不安全的內容。 使用 PHP 的htmlspecialchars函數將不安全的字符轉換為 HTML 實體。

$id = null;
if (isset($_GET['id'])) {
    $id = htmlspecialchars($_GET['id'], ENT_QUOTES, true);
}

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M